How do you find the linearization
WebMar 27, 2015 · If you look at a textbook, you'll see that the linearization of g at a is; L(x) = g(a) + g'(a) ⋅ (x −a) Note: The equation of the line tangent to the graph of g(x) at x = a Is the equation of the line through the point (a,f (a)) with slope m = g'(a) That line, in point slope form is: y − g(a) = g'(a) ⋅ (x −a). WebAug 31, 2016 · The linearization (or linear approximation) of f at a is the equation of the tangent line at x = a. Explanation: f (x) = √x2 + 2 at a = 3 f (3) = √11 and f '(x) = x √x2 + 2, so m = f '(3) = 3 √11. The tangent line has point slope form y − √11 = 3 √11 (x − 3). Explanation: The linearization of a function f at a certain point x0 is the tangent line to f in x0 It is given by f (x0) + f '(x0)(x − x0).
